     5  // pox builds a portable executable as a squashfs image.
     6  // It is intended to create files compatible with tinycore
     7  // tcz files. One of more of the files can be programs
     8  // but that is not required.
     9  // This could have been a simple program but mksquashfs does not
    10  // preserve path information.
    11  // Yeah.
    12  //
    13  // Synopsis:
    14  //     pox [-[-debug]|d] [-[-file]|f tcz-file] -[-create]|c FILE [...FILE]
    15  //     pox [-[-debug]|d] [-[-file]|f tcz-file] -[-run|r] PROGRAM -- [...ARGS]
    16  //     pox [-[-debug]|d] [-[-file]|f tcz-file] -[-create]|c -[-run|r] PROGRAM -- [...ARGS]
    17  //
    18  // Description:
    19  //     pox makes portable executables in squashfs format compatible with
    20  //     tcz format. We don't build in the execution code, rather, we set it
    21  //     up so we can use the command itself. You can either create the TCZ image
    22  //     or run a command within an image that was previously created.
    23  //
    24  // Options:
    25  //     debug|d: verbose
    26  //     file|f file: file name (default /tmp/pox.tcz)
    27  //     run|r: Runs the first non-flag argument to pox.  Remaining arguments will
    28  //            be passed to the program.  Use '--' before any flag-like arguments
    29  //            to prevent pox from interpretting the flags.
    30  //     create|c: create the TCZ file.
    31  //     zip|z: Use zip and unzip instead of a loopback mounted squashfs.  Be sure
    32  //            to use -z for both creation and running, or not at all.
    33  //     For convenience and testing, you can create and run a pox in one command.
    34  //
    35  // Example:
    36  //	$ pox -c /bin/bash /bin/cat /bin/ls /etc/hosts
    37  //	Will build a squashfs, which will be /tmp/pox.tcz
    38  //
    39  //	$ sudo pox -r /bin/bash
    40  //	Will drop you into the /tmp/pox.tcz running bash
    41  //	You can use ls and cat on /etc/hosts.
    42  //
    43  //	Simpler example, with arguments:
    44  //	$ sudo pox -r /bin/ls -- -la
    45  //	will run `ls -la` and exit.
    46  //
    47  //	$ sudo pox -r -- /bin/ls -la
    48  //	Syntactically easier: the program name can come after '--'
    49  //
    50  //	$ sudo pox -c -r /bin/bash
    51  //      Create a pox with a bash and run it.
    52  //
    53  // Notes:
    54  // - When running a pox, you likely need sudo to chroot
    55  //
    56  // - Binaries run out of a chroot often need files you are unaware of.  For
    57  // instance, if bash can't find terminfo files, it won't know to handle
    58  // backspaces properly.  (They occur, but are not shown).  To fix this, pass pox
    59  // all of the files you need.  For bash: `find /lib/terminfo -type f`.
    60  //
    61  // Other programs rely on help functions, such as '/bin/man'.  If your program
    62  // has built-in help commands that trigger man pages, e.g. "git help foo",
    63  // you'll want to include /bin/man too.  But you'll also need everything that
    64  // man uses, such as /etc/manpath.config.  My advice: skip it.
    65  //
    66  // - When adding all files in a directory, the easiest thing to do is:
    67  // `find $DIR -type f`  (Note the ticks: this is a bash command execution).
    68  //
    69  // - When creating a pox with an executable with shared libraries that are not
    70  // installed on your system, such as for a project installed in your home
    71  // directory, run pox from the installation prefix directory, such that the
    72  // lib/ and bin/ are in pox's working directory.  Pox will strip its working
    73  // directory from the paths of the files it builds.  Having bin/ in the root of
    74  // the pox file helps with PATH lookups, and not having the full path from your
    75  // machine in the pox file makes it easier to extract a pox file to /usr/local/.
    76  //
    77  // - Consider adding a --extract | -x option to install to the host.  One issue
    78  // would be how to handle collisions, e.g. libc.  Your app may not like the libc
    79  // on the system you run on.
    80  //
    81  // - pox is not a security boundary. chroot is well known to have holes. Pox is about
    82  //   enabling execution. Don't expect it to "wall things off". In fact, we mount
    83  //   /dev, /proc, and /sys; and you can add more things. Commands run under pox
    84  //   are just as dangerous as anything else.

   131  // When chrooting, programs often want to access various system directories:
   132  var chrootMounts = []mp{
   133  	// mount --bind /sys /chroot/sys
   134  	{"/sys", "/sys", "", mount.MS_BIND, "", 0555},
   135  	// mount -t proc /proc /chroot/proc
   136  	{"/proc", "/proc", "proc", 0, "", 0555},
   137  	// mount --bind /dev /chroot/dev
   138  	{"/dev", "/dev", "", mount.MS_BIND, "", 0755}}

   272  	// If you pass Command a path with no slashes, it'll use PATH from the
   273  	// parent to resolve the path to exec.  Once we chroot, whatever path we
   274  	// picked is undoubtably wrong.  Let's help them out: if they give us a
   275  	// program with no /, let's look in /bin/.  If they want the root of the
   276  	// chroot, they can use "./"
   277  	if filepath.Base(args[0]) == args[0] {
   278  		args[0] = filepath.Join(string(os.PathSeparator), "bin", args[0])
   279  	}
   280  	c := exec.Command(args[0], args[1:]...)
   281  	c.Stdin, c.Stdout, c.Stderr = os.Stdin, os.Stdout, os.Stderr
   282  	c.SysProcAttr = &syscall.SysProcAttr{
   283  		Chroot: dir,
   284  	}
   285  	c.Env = append(os.Environ(), "PWD=.")
   286  
   287  	if err = c.Run(); err != nil {
   288  		v("pox command exited with: %v", err)
   289  	}
   290  
   291  	return nil
